Title: Catchment management issues
Author: National Rivers Authority

Abstract:
The overall objective of this project is to develop use-related standards relevant to each requirement in Catchment Management Plans. Phase I consists of a Project Definition Study to define terms of reference for Phase II, which involves the development of userelated standards for implementation in Catchment Management Planning (CMP). The NRA is developing CMP as a multi-functional approach to the management and protection of the water environment. The objectives of Phase I are: 1. to identify all uses, current and future, of water and the water related environment within a catchment; 2. identify the environmental objectives required to protect the above uses; 3. identify and review existing standards relevant to 1. and 2. above; 4. to identify those uses where no current parameters/standards exist; and 5. formulate terms of reference for Phase II of the project.
